Abstract
The paper focuses on experiences gained during the last years with the WebCT virtual learning environment together with multimedia applications supported education of three subjects. WebCT has been used at the Faculty of Informatics and Management since the beginning of this century. The author of the paper has been prepared with her students various multimedia applications dealing with objects appropriate to subject matter for more than 15 years. In the paper we discuss a benefit of multimedia applications and utilization of the WebCT courses used as a support of subjects dealing with graph theory and combinatorial optimization, i.e. Discrete Mathematics and Discrete Methods and Optimization. The paper also mentions the WebCT course prepared for the subject Algorithms and Data Structures aimed at the development of students´ algorithmic thinking essential for the mentioned subjects.
